Jim Wendler’s program originates from the year 2008. This article will be an overview of the three programs and will attempt to assess the pros and cons that come along with each. StrongLifts 5 x 5 and Starting Strength are often the first recommendations for the beginner still building their foundation, then Jim Wendler’s 5/3/1 often comes soon after as a lifter’s confidence grows and they become an intermediate. Today, we’re going to cover Jim Wendler’s 5/3/1, StrongLifts 5 x 5, and Starting Strength.Īll of these programs have grown in popularity throughout multiple strength circles, and tend to get recommended to barbell training novices and intermediates. Over the next few months, I’ll be comparing workout programs I’ve followed and writing brief objective comparisons. There are so many workout programs out there it’s nearly impossible to definitively brand one as superior to another without context of an athlete’s needs, wants, and specificity.
